WebThe Buddhist medical literature lays out moral guidelines and ethics for a health-care practitioner and this has corollaries in the principles of medical ethics: nonmaleficence, benevolence, justice, and autonomy. There is emphasis on loving-kindness, compassion, empathy, and equanimity as key attributes of an ideal physician. Buddhists are very charitable and care for those in need including the elderly. The majority of Buddhists are Asian and in Asian cultures, families bring their elderly into their homes. Buddhists in the US and other Western countries provide generously for the elderly by funding homes, assisted living, and hospice. pterodactyl ffxivWebApr 10, 2024 · The Times of India wrote, ‘However, his followers and sympathizers [say] the elderly Buddhist monk was “joking around” wit the boy.
